The primary engine of Larry Elder's wealth has historically been his radio career. He began hosting a talk show in the early 1990s and steadily built a significant audience, eventually syndicating his show across numerous markets in the United States. For many years, he commanded one of the largest radio audiences in the country, particularly among Black conservative listeners. This widespread listenership translated into substantial advertising revenue for his radio network. The consistent daily broadcast provided a reliable and high-volume income stream, allowing him to reinvest earnings into other areas. While the radio landscape has shifted with the rise of digital streaming and podcasting, Elder’s long-established presence provided him with a significant financial buffer and a loyal listener base that has followed him across different platforms.
